Karmen Buttler is a singer/songwriter from Sacramento Ca, currently living in the SF Bay Area. After briefly attending Mills College she began a long and prolific career in music at the age of 19. Karmen has performed live and toured in countless cities in the US, and has played in reputable venues such as SF’s Cafe DuNord and The Great American Music Hall, NY’s Mercury Lounge, and D.C’s 9:30 Club. She has toured in the UK and France, and has shared the stage with Vienna Tang, Dar Williams and Patty Griffin as well as countless others. Karmen’s longest running musical partnership is with her father Dan Buttler who has played on past studio albums including Karmen’s debut record “Good Alien”, 1999/2000. This year they  recorded a new studio album of original songs written by Karmen. This was a unique effort where all arrangements and parts for the full 13-track album were played exclusively by Karmen and Dan over the course of a 4-day recording session, then edited, produced and mixed by Karmen, Dan, and Rick Vargas, TRI’s audio engineer. It is a true collaboration between a father and daughter who have been musical partners for more than 20 years.
